Oklahoma City University vs Oklahoma Wesleyan University
Oklahoma City University (OCU) and Oklahoma Wesleyan University (OKWU) are two distinct institutions of higher learning in Oklahoma, each offering unique educational experiences. OCU, a private university located in the heart of Oklahoma City, boasts a diverse student body and a wide range of academic programs, including popular majors in business, nursing, and music. With an acceptance rate of 68%, OCU welcomes students from various backgrounds and offers a supportive learning environment. On the other hand, OKWU, a private Christian university situated in Bartlesville, Oklahoma, emphasizes spiritual growth alongside academic pursuits. With a lower acceptance rate of 56%, OKWU attracts students seeking a faith-based education, with popular majors in biblical studies, business, and education. Both universities offer competitive graduation rates, ensuring that students are well-prepared for their future careers.
